Hi Mike and Teresa, Pre-Op day 4 here. Today is my first day with full liquids. I can have anything that can be sucked through a straw and I am in this phase until the 20th by my docs orders. Last night was the first time I have experienced any hunger feels since surgery and even then I have felt like I have had an upset stomach a lot of the time. I am suppose to get a minimum of 48 oz of water/liquid a day and I have found that to be rather easy. What's been really interesting to me is the amount of noises my stomach has been making. I just returned home last night from getting my band from Dr. Pedro Kuri (www.lapbandsurgery.com) at Hospital Angeles in Tijuana, Mexico. The hospital was an excellent hospital. Very clean. I have to say it was cleaner then most hospitals in the USA. The staff was top notch. Most of the staff couldn't speak a lick of english but there was always someone else around that could translate if needed. Dr. Kuri was very exceptional in his care and I would recommend him to anyone. My surgery was $7500 that included everything including two nights stay at the hospital and two nights stay at a local hotel that was pretty nice too. Although I have to say the hospital was nicer then the hotel was. LOL If you have anymore questions please feel free to PM me.
